A monoline sans with a consistent rightward slant and generously rounded terminals throughout. Curves are smooth and open, with soft joins and a slightly bouncy rhythm that reads as handwritten but remains clean and controlled. Counters stay broad and legible, and proportions feel mildly irregular in a natural way, giving the alphabet a lively texture without becoming messy. Numerals follow the same rounded, flowing construction and sit comfortably alongside the letters.

Well suited to branding, packaging, and promotional graphics that benefit from a friendly, modern feel. It works especially well for headlines, short calls to action, and social media graphics where the italic energy can add motion and personality. For longer passages, it’s best used at comfortable sizes where the lively rhythm can remain easy to track.

The overall tone is warm and informal, with a gentle, personable energy. Its rounded shapes and steady italic lean suggest friendliness and ease rather than precision or rigidity, making the voice feel conversational and optimistic.

Likely designed to deliver an approachable, contemporary voice by combining a clean sans structure with rounded terminals and an italic, handwritten-like cadence. The emphasis appears to be on warmth, legibility, and an energetic forward motion suitable for upbeat communication.

The slant is strong enough to be immediately expressive, while stroke endings remain smooth and blunt, avoiding sharp cutoffs. The set maintains clear differentiation between forms, supporting quick recognition in short phrases and headings.
